Marvel is steamrolling ahead with it’s big-time big-screen adaptation of “Thor,” all eyes fixed on a May 2011 release.

According to Production Weekly, director Kenneth Branagh is set to start filming in Los Angeles in mid-January, before shifting production to Santa Fe, New Mexico for a March-April stint.

Starring Chris Hemsworth as Donald Blake himself – that’s George Kirk, for all your “Star Trek” fans getting excited about tomorrow’s DVD release – Natalie Portman has also been cast to star as Jane Foster. It’s all happening, people!
